Starting the Maconomy Web Client and Logging In

The login dialog box displays when you start the web client.

To start the web client and log in:
  1. Click the link to launch the application.
  2. Enter your user name and password.
    Note: If you have multiple roles and want to log in with a specific role, use the following syntax when entering your username: [username]#[rolename].
  3. Click Log in.
    Note: Maconomy sessions expire after a certain period of inactivity. The default time is 20 minutes, but this is configurable.

    If your session has timed out, Maconomy redirects you to the login screen and informs you that your session has expired. You have to re-login and navigate back to the workspace where you were working prior to the timeout.

  4. If two-factor authentication (2FA) is enabled in the system and you are logging in for the first time, you need to enroll your 2FA device. Perform the following steps:
    1. Scan the QR code that displays with the 2FA app required by your company.
      Note: If you are using an OTP app on your tablet, tap the QR code.
    2. In the One-Time Passcode field, enter the one-time password from your 2FA app.
    3. Click Login.
      Your 2FA device is now configured, and you are now logged in successfully to the system. Maconomy also stores a cookie in the system so that you do no not have to enter a one-time password until the cookie expires (typically in 30 days' time).
  5. If 2FA is enabled in the system and your device is already configured, Maconomy may occasionally require you to enter a new OTP before you can log in. Perform the following steps:
    1. In the One-Time Passcode field, enter the one-time password from your 2FA app.
    2. Click Login.
  6. If 2FA is enabled in the system but you need to enroll a new device, perform the following steps:
    1. Instead of entering a one-time password, click Reconfigure two-factor authentication device.
      Maconomy sends a reconfigure token to your registered email address.
    2. In the Token field, enter the token from the email.
    3. Click Reconfigure.
    4. Repeat steps 4a-4c.
